Output 17bd50b6cdc6968c3781cf624932bca5205eaabbdafe9bba6cb59494ae5dd450:2

value
22610292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b074631f9e66a49c2576345933473c345e0c35 OP_EQUAL
address
MUCddJLRCiLG6rizC58Rr8uvsNvs9RDEqQ
transaction
17bd50b6cdc6968c3781cf624932bca5205eaabbdafe9bba6cb59494ae5dd450
spent
true